i'm going to convert my cvh to turbo. it's a bit tricky because i live in china and it's a made in china version, but i already converted it to twin webers with emerald ecu for the ignition so i feel i can do anything.
what i need to know is where and how the oil feed comes from on the original rst? a photo of the place where the tapping is would help.
i've got an original erst exhaust manifold, and suppliers lined up for the air plumbing and intercooler. will go back to efi, but controlled by emerald.

I dont know whether this will help but on the Turbo Technics conversion they used an adaptor which fitted into the outlet for the oil pressure switch, and then ran a small metal pipe around the engine to the top of the turbo, i could take a pic tomorrow to show you what it looks like
